'Carefree, content, young Kerry Derwin wanted life to go on forever just the way it was. To Kerry, love was a lot of nonsense. Certainly she wasn't interested in marrying and settling down. And every one in the village knew it.
'So she wasn't very pleased at the upheaval caused by the arrival of a film unit making a movie on the moors. As for the star of the film, Paul Devron, he was conceited and a confirmed ladies' man. Kerry had no intention of adding herself to his long list of conquests.
'But that, of course, was before she actually met Paul Devron...'
Source: Publisher's blurb.
